Output 7993869b521f3d66db11019a69192bcdedd6d00b40adcaa6664d7e09e13eb0eb:0

value
2886978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a825c22a7efc4d1a75be98064b777ae0e6d9e6b OP_EQUAL
address
3EKPLafc6JjmUCyijqSv8gLX5u8uY3d3mV
transaction
7993869b521f3d66db11019a69192bcdedd6d00b40adcaa6664d7e09e13eb0eb
spent
true